Cost-Benefit Analysis: Breaking Down the Numbers

Let's examine real-world data from 2023 installations:

Inverter Type Efficiency Avg. Cost 5-Year Savings
Modified Sine Wave 85% $120 $380
Pure Sine Wave 95% $250 $620

The Hidden Costs of Cheap Inverters

While budget models might save you money upfront, consider:

  • Reduced appliance lifespan
  • Higher energy waste
  • Limited surge capacity

Pro Tips for Buyers

  • Match wattage to your peak loads
  • Prioritize surge capacity for motors
  • Check certification marks (UL, CE)

FAQ: Your 12V Inverter Questions Answered

Q: Can a 12V inverter power a refrigerator? A: Yes, but choose a model with at least 2000W surge capacity.

Q: How long will a 100Ah battery last? A: About 4-6 hours for a 500W load, depending on efficiency.
